I've been running into some weirdness with closed tabs returning and before submitting a bug report want to make sure I'm not misunderstanding the behavior. I use the setting to startup with the last session and often after closing all tabs (but not quitting Vivaldi) and clicking a link in an external application to bring up a new window will result in tabs previously closed reopening in addition to the new one.
I've captured a screen recording the issue and it is attached below. The expected behavior in my mind is only the clicked link would appear, not the previously closed tabs.
